Distinguish error types from Invoke Policy

Hello team, we currently as a financial organization need to custom error mesagges responses from our APIs. We use Invoke Policy to call another backend, but when an error like:

- Unknown Host

- Timeout Connection

- SSL/TLS Error

Always is thrown as ConnectionError. And when we try to catch the error, we can't distinguish if the error was unknown host (500), timeout (504), ssl error (500), etc. Our idea is that ConnectionError could have extra properties so we can distinguish through gatway script in catch section.
